  5. So I live in Sydney and I've had the pleasure of owning a Beautiful R34 GTT for the past two years after importing it from Japan. Love her to Bits! But Unfortunately living in Sydney means paying and arm and a leg for insurance just to be able to drive my baby around. Now I've found plenty of posts/topics on here about what everyone pays for their Insurance BUT they don't live in Sydney! Mostly Perth Adelaide Brisbane etc and their annual premiums seem extremly afforadable compared to what i have to pay. So Im just wondering what other Sydney people pay for the R34's Insurance and if there are any other insurance companies out there that could offer me a better deal that i haven't heard of yet? I'm currently insured with Shannon's and just got my renewal. $2200 premium and a $600 excess with an agreed value of $23500. Agreed Value dropped down from the agreed $30000 last year so firstly im not real impressed with that! Especially since the premium only dropped $200.. is that normal?? Loss of $6500 = $200 less? By the time Green slip and Rego are payed I'm up for about $3000+ each year! So I'm 26 Years old and I remember back when i was a teenager wishing I could hurry up and get past 25 so that I could afford to insure/purchase a nice car. I finally get here and find that the over 25 = cheaper insurance deal has now risen to 30 year olds and above. I bet by the time I get to 30 it will have risen to 40 L Ive got a Clean record except for two minor speeding fines in the past 5 years. Have had my Licence for about 10 years and have NEVER made a claim. I usually keep in a locked garage day and night and don't drive her all that often. E.g. Some nights after work, some weekends etc. More than twice a month but less than twice a week... usually. Current Mods listed on my insurance with Shannon's: Arc Front Mount Intercooler Full Apexi exhaust D5r 18inch Alloys Eastbear Body Kit Slotted Rotors Apexi Pod Filter Excedy Clutch Rsr SportsI Suspension/lowered East Bear Carbon Fibre Bonnett HKS Blow Off Valve Head unit, splits, amps, subs etc I have a Immobiliser/alarm with sim card that text's and calls me when the alarm goes off. Now I've rang a few companies and got the following quotes (well the ones that would even consider touching me in Sydney with an R34) Just Car insurance: $2200 premium with $600 excess. All mods Listed. (Same as my Shannon's renewal) If I was to raise my excess to $1400 then my premium would drop to about $1600-$1700. Not too bad but at the same time if something does happen then I'm up for $1400 bucks! Plus from friends and on here I've herd they can sometimes be difficult to get them to pay out. Shannon's insurance: As stated above $2200 with $600 excess. All Mods Listed. No choice to increase the excess tho. Advantage is that from what I've herd that are the best at what they do and no one has had problems making claims. Big Plus! Famous insurance: Have recently changed their policies to only allow over 30 years olds L Talked to the guy on the phone for a bit and had I been over 30 for a standard r34 he estimated about $1600 - $1800. But i didn't mention any mods so could possibly be more. Dawes: $1600 premium, $750 excess with all mods listed. Sounds good right! WRONG.. there is a special clause that says that my car HAS to be parked in my lock up garage between 10pm and 5am. Thats what they call "Overnight" If its parked anywhere else between those hours and something happens it isn't covered. E.g. 10:30pm I drop into a mates place or park at a servo or even perhaps macca's and some fool drives into my car or its gets stolen and I'm F**ked. I'm not about to take that risk especially since i occasionally drive and stay at mates places and or to my parents place 5 hours away and can't exactly get back to my garage every night. Suncorp: About $3000 premium $2000 excess. Only insure to market value which is sweet FA compared to what I think she is worth. Lumley Special Vehicles: Don't insure Skylines anymore – only classic cars. Young and Cool: Now Famous Insurance – see above Ryno insurance: Wont insure Skylines Prestige Car Insurance: Now Lumley Special Vehicles – see above Unique Car Insurance: Now Lumley Special Vehicles – see above Street Tech Modified Vehicle Insurance: Lost underwriter so no longer doing insurance. AAMI, NRMA, and all the other normal car insurance companies either won't touch a Skyline or expect 4000+ and only insure for market value.. didn't even try explaining it had mods. And get this NRMA valued the car at $9000 WTF???? Are there any insurance brokers that want to take up the challenge? I've heard they can get insurance from companies that the normal public cant? Ideally I would be happy for insurance with my agreed value for around $1600-$1800 mark but after the many hours I've already spent looking into this I'm thinking I'm just going to have to bite the bullet and pay.
